Alfreton to Oakleigh Park by train

A train trip from Alfreton to Oakleigh Park takes about 3hrs 15 mins on average, covering roughly 113 miles (182 kilometres). With around 28 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£19.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Alfreton to Oakleigh Park start from as little as £19.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Alfreton to Oakleigh Park start from £92.70 one way, or £96.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Alfreton to Oakleigh Park are available for £133.10 one way, or £260.50 return

Station Facilities

The station offers a variety of facilities aimed at making your travel experience as comfortable as possible. At the Ticket Office, open Monday through Saturday from 06:45 to 18:00 and Sunday from 10:30 to 18:00, you can buy tickets or collect those purchased online. The station features accessible ticket machines and a helpful induction loop for those with hearing aids. CCTV surveillance guarantees safety throughout the station.

Alfreton Station is equipped with customer information screens and announcements to keep you well-informed on travel updates. If you lose anything during your journey, the EMR lost property office in Nottingham will keep items for up to three months.

Accessibility

While the station offers step-free access to the northbound platform and ticket office, the southbound platform is not fully accessible. For specific needs, travelers can contact the helpline to secure assistance. Additional facilities include sheltered platforms, seating, and an inside waiting area located within the booking office, making sure comfort does not take a back seat.

Transport Connections

Alfreton Station is well-connected by various modes of transport. Rail replacement services conveniently pick up and drop off in the station forecourt. For local traveling, consider calling one of the available taxi providers such as Bretts or Royal Cabs, the latter offering wheelchair-friendly options. Additionally, printable bus information provides an easy guide for planning onward travel.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Oakleigh Park station ensures that ticketing is a breeze, with a ticket office operational from Monday to Saturday. For those who prefer swift transactions, ticket machines accommodate both online ticket collections and those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. Additionally, the station upholds accessibility with an induction loop and ticket machines that are accessible in design, although the lack of step-free access might be something to plan around.

While the station doesn't provide waiting rooms or toilets, it does offer essential customer support through help points and staffed assistance during morning hours on weekdays and Saturdays. For comfort, there's seating available for those awaiting their trains, and for a quick bite or some shopping, the station offers refreshment facilities as well as shops, though there's no ATM or currency exchange available. Cyclists among you will find eight bicycle storage spaces right next to the station entrance, albeit without shelter or CCTV security.

Transportation Links

Oakleigh Park station is well-connected with other modes of transport, ensuring your onward journey is seamless. Whether you need to hop on a bus or prefer a taxi, options are readily available. The taxi office is conveniently situated at the entrance to platform 1, making it easy for you to catch a quick ride. For longer disruptions or planned rail works, information regarding rail replacement services can be acquired, ensuring you have alternatives to reach your destination.
